> Whoa. Yeah most of that needs to be split out into a separate
> -data or -common package.

oh, I misread that as 2mb not 24.. yes, whoa.

breakdown of much of it:
/usr/share/opencpn$ du-sh *
1.2M    s57data    # cartographic rendering rules (text files)
2.0M    sounds     # custom made .wav alarms (binary)
7.8M    tcdata     # tide data from GPL xtide port (text files)
                 the existing xtide-data package can help here.
6.9M    wvsdata    # world vector boundary from same xtide port

pkg the natural earth.org world boundary shapefiles? (public
domain)

(wtides32 port of xtides for Windows is GPL, but the author is
a bit of a jerk about charging $25 or something like that for the
source code duplication fee, so source for that not avail online
AFAIK and these files are probably taken from the .exe install)


finally, the full reference manual is 6.2mb, much of it .png
images in /usr/share/doc/opencpn/doc/images. I'll have to run
my bulk pngcrush script* on that to see if that helps. (it doesn't
flatten the color palette though, which can make a big difference)
